Decoding Emotions: AI's Journey into the Realm of Feeling
The sphere of human emotions has long been a enigma for researchers. Traditionally, understanding feelings relied on subjective interpretations and complex psychological analysis. But now, artificial intelligence (AI) is embarking on a intriguing journey to interpret these abstract states.
Novel AI algorithms are utilized to process vast archives of human actions, searching for indications that correlate with specific emotions. Through neural networks, these AI models are learning to identify subtle cues in facial expressions, voice tone, and even textual communication.
- Ultimately, this transformative technology has the capability to transform the way we perceive emotions, providing valuable insights in fields such as mental health, teaching, and even interaction design.
The Human Touch: Where AI Falls Short in Emotional Intelligence
While artificial intelligence rapidly a staggering pace, there remains a crucial area where it falls short: emotional intelligence. AI algorithms fail to truly understand the complexities of human emotions. They lack the capacity for empathy, compassion, and intuition that are vital for navigating social situations. AI may be able to process facial expressions and inflection in voice, but it fails to truly feel what lies beneath the surface. This intrinsic difference highlights the enduring value of human connection and the irreplaceable influence that emotions contribute in shaping our lives.
